Also take this opportunity to explore some of the other awesome amenities on the island: the now famous Belle Isle Giant Slide, the Anna Scripps Whitcomb Conservatory, the Belle Isle Aquarium, Dossin Great Lakes Museum, tennis courts, Belle Isle Nature Zoo, the James Scott Memorial Fountain, or the New Oudolf Garden.
